SUMMARY:Causality Constraints on Corrections to the Graviton Three-Point Co
	upling
DESCRIPTION:Featuring Alexander Zhiboedov\, Harvard University\n\nPart of t
	he HET Seminar Series.\n\nAbstract:\nWe consider higher derivative correcti
	ons to the graviton three-point coupling within a weakly coupled theory of 
	gravity. Lorentz invariance allows further structures beyond the one presen
	t in the Einstein theory. We argue that these are constrained by causality.
	 We devise a thought experiment involving a high energy scattering process 
	which leads to causality violation if the graviton three-point vertex conta
	ins the additional structures. This violation cannot be fixed by adding con
	ventional particles with spins Jâ‰¤2. But\, it can be fixed by adding an in
	finite tower of extra massive particles with higher spins\, J>2. In AdS the
	ories this implies a constraint on the conformal anomaly coefficients âˆ£âˆ
	£aâˆ’ccâˆ£âˆ£â‰²1Î”2gap in terms of Î”gap\, the dimension of the lightest s
	ingle particle operator with spin J>2. For inflation\, or de Sitter-like so
	lutions\, it indicates the existence of massive higher spin particles if th
	e gravity wave non-gaussianity deviates significantly from the one computed
	 in the Einstein theory
